If you’re itching to go in a controversially styled all-wheel drive four-door SUV, then Lumma Design may have what you need. New images of its latest beast of a build called the CLR x 650 M have emerged ahead of its Geneva show debut and if you thought the stock model was a sight to behold, think again. This bad boy will allow you to run at 312 kmh in style too.
Taking the regular BMW X6 M to the next Lumma level are wider shoulders and rear haunches courtesy of fender flares, matching side skirts, and of course, a set of aggressively sculpted nose and rear ends. Its trunklid also gets a spoiler for extra downforce. You’ll need it when you’re approaching NASCAR speeds.
From what we can tell, it’s been lowered significantly for a better center of gravity and rides on huge 23-in. alloys. All 650 hp and 612 pound-feet of torque – that’s 103 hp and 111 lb-ft more than BMW’s spec — are reined in by massive Brembo brakes. Engine specs are still a secret, but it looks like a new exhaust setup replaces the OEM unit.
